diff options
author | JakobDev <jakobdev@gmx.de> | 2023-06-05 08:25:46 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-06-05 14:25:46 +0800 |
commit | 7d192cb674bc475b123c84b205aca821247c5dd1 (patch) | |
tree | ef807c91835dc2cbf8f8b6e9be2f5ca6f45232d6 /templates/repo/issue | |
parent | d63d8108b455c7288710e2c61834f848759992be (diff) | |
download | gitea-7d192cb674bc475b123c84b205aca821247c5dd1.tar.gz gitea-7d192cb674bc475b123c84b205aca821247c5dd1.zip |
Add Progressbar to Milestone Page (#25050)
This is adds the progress bar, which is already on the Milestone List,
also to the Page of a Single Milestone.
![grafik](https://github.com/go-gitea/gitea/assets/15185051/24e0fa28-369b-4bb9-807a-ee823b46ba81)
---------
Co-authored-by: silverwind <me@silverwind.io>
Diffstat (limited to 'templates/repo/issue')
-rw-r--r-- | templates/repo/issue/milestone_issues.tmpl | 38 |
1 files changed, 20 insertions, 18 deletions
diff --git a/templates/repo/issue/milestone_issues.tmpl b/templates/repo/issue/milestone_issues.tmpl index 82d2cac943..3a103bd5e0 100644 --- a/templates/repo/issue/milestone_issues.tmpl +++ b/templates/repo/issue/milestone_issues.tmpl @@ -3,7 +3,7 @@ {{template "repo/header" .}} <div class="ui container"> <div class="gt-df"> - <h1>{{.Milestone.Name}}</h1> + <h1 class="gt-mb-3">{{.Milestone.Name}}</h1> {{if not .Repository.IsArchived}} <div class="text right gt-f1"> {{if or .CanWriteIssues .CanWritePulls}} @@ -20,26 +20,28 @@ </div> {{end}} </div> - <div class="ui one column stackable grid"> - <div class="column markup content"> - {{.Milestone.RenderedContent|Str2html}} - </div> + {{if .Milestone.RenderedContent}} + <div class="markup content gt-mb-4"> + {{.Milestone.RenderedContent|Str2html}} </div> - <div class="ui one column stackable grid"> - <div class="column"> - {{$closedDate:= TimeSinceUnix .Milestone.ClosedDateUnix $.locale}} - {{if .IsClosed}} - {{svg "octicon-clock"}} {{$.locale.Tr "repo.milestones.closed" $closedDate | Safe}} - {{else}} - {{svg "octicon-calendar"}} - {{if .Milestone.DeadlineString}} - <span {{if .IsOverdue}}class="overdue"{{end}}>{{DateTime "short" .Milestone.DeadlineString}}</span> + {{end}} + <div class="gt-df gt-fc gt-gap-3"> + <progress class="milestone-progress-big" value="{{.Milestone.Completeness}}" max="100"></progress> + <div class="gt-df gt-gap-4"> + <div classs="gt-df gt-ac"> + {{$closedDate:= TimeSinceUnix .Milestone.ClosedDateUnix $.locale}} + {{if .IsClosed}} + {{svg "octicon-clock"}} {{$.locale.Tr "repo.milestones.closed" $closedDate | Safe}} {{else}} - {{$.locale.Tr "repo.milestones.no_due_date"}} + {{svg "octicon-calendar"}} + {{if .Milestone.DeadlineString}} + <span {{if .IsOverdue}}class="overdue"{{end}}>{{DateTime "short" .Milestone.DeadlineString}}</span> + {{else}} + {{$.locale.Tr "repo.milestones.no_due_date"}} + {{end}} {{end}} - {{end}} - - <b>{{.locale.Tr "repo.milestones.completeness" .Milestone.Completeness}}</b> + </div> + <div class="gt-mr-3">{{.locale.Tr "repo.milestones.completeness" .Milestone.Completeness | Safe}}</div> </div> </div> <div class="ui divider"></div> |